PRESS RELEASE
Conifer, CO- The 2nd Annual Health in the Hills Fair will be held on Saturday, August 11, 2012; at Conifer Medical Center, 26659 Pleasant Park Rd from 7am-11am.

At Conifer Medical Center we believe that an ounce of prevention is worth a pound of cure. We are hosting our second annual health fair called, “Health in the Hills” in order to help facilitate preventative care, extend our appreciation to the mountain community and an invitation to get to know us, as well as a platform for other health providers in Conifer. Quest Diagnostics has partnered with us to offer very low priced blood tests. These tests can be used to rule out diabetes, check cholesterol levels, screen for metabolic abnormalities and some nutritional deficiencies including vitamin D. We have found that many of our patients have benefited from the 9 News Health Fair, but often have need for follow up labs, and this health fair can help to achieve that. Other services offered will include free blood pressure checks, on-site blood sugar testing, complimentary chair massage, skin exams, Personal Best Fitness trainers, speech and hearing education and more.

People participating in the free blood screening should eat no food, only clear liquids 12 hours prior to blood draw. Diabetics are asked not to fast.

Quest sponsored Blood Testing:
Comprehensive Metabolic Panel – ELECTROLYTES, MUSCLE & BONE FUNCTION, GOUT, PANCREAS, Glucose (Diabetes) , KIDNEY FUNCTION $15.00
Lipid Panel- HEART HEALTH RISK FACTORS (Cholesterol, HDL, LDL, Cholesterol/HDL Ratio) $20.00
Hepatic Function Panel-LIVER FUNCTION $10.00
PSA Screening-PROSTATE HEALTH $15.00
Complete Blood Count- RED BLOOD CELL FUNCTION $10.00
TSH- THYROID FUNCTION $10.00
Vitamin D Screening $40.00
Hemoglobin A1C-average blood glucose levels over the last two to three months $11.00
